Diastereoselective Aldol Reaction of N,N-Dibenzyl-α-amino Aldehydes with Ketones Catalyzed by Proline
Organic Letters2004Vol. 6(6), pp. 1009–1012
Citations Over TimeTop 10% of 2004 papers
Abstract
[reaction: see text] L-proline-catalyzed direct aldol reaction of L-amino acid-derived N,N-dibenzyl amino aldehydes with acetone, cyclopentanone, or hydroxyacetone provides gamma-amino-beta-hydroxy- or gamma-amino-alpha,beta-dihydroxy-ketones with moderate to excellent yields and diastereoselectivities.
